Mohammed Polo, a former player for the Black Stars, has cautioned West Ham midfielder Mohammed Kudus against wearing the iconic number 10 jersey due to potential spiritual implications.

Kudus recently donned the number and captained Ghana in their doubleheader against Sudan during the 2025 AFCON Qualifiers, where the team struggled, managing only two points from four games.

Speaking on Connect 97.1 FM, Polo referenced past comments by Kwadwo Asamoah about the spiritual significance of the number 10 shirt.

He urged Kudus to return to his previous number 20 if he is not spiritually strong enough to handle the weight of the number 10 jersey, highlighting that there is more to it than just a number.

Ghana’s recent performances have left them at risk of failing to qualify for the upcoming tournament in Morocco.
